After a bout of non-starting I've finally tracked it down to the armature.
Would be grateful if anyone can sell me a complete starter, a good armature or point me in the direction of someone who can supply another/rewind the old one.
The current unit is a Ducellier 534036A 12v 2K but will consider anything as long as it will fit.
Alternatively does anyone know if there is an equivalent from a different manufacturer e.g. Bosch and if so what part number?

Thanks to Chris Bastow for his generous advice.
Problem now sorted - used a Fiat 131/2 motor which only required the oil pressure/temp switch removed temporarily to enable fitting.
